    Favorite bowl place in Pittsburgh (and ever)!! Better than sweetgreen or cava imo. It's my go-to when I need a quick & healthy but still filling & flavorful meal. The bowls here are customizable (they have a huge set menu too and all of them are amazing) and each bowl easily lasts two meals. My fav things to get in my custom bowls are the chicken or tofu, pita chips, sweet potatoes, roasted broccoli, & the cheddar. Their purple roots rice is also super yummy too! You can order in person or through their app for delivery and pickup, and I've never had issues with either. They're always super on time with pickup orders. There's a good amount of seating downstairs as well if you want to eat inside. Love this place so much -- I wish it would expand to more cities!!

    Roots has affordable and very customizable options so anyone is able to get a bowl to their liking. The dressings that they have are amazing and will even let you try a new dressing on the side. I had come here with a friend who was visiting and the staff explained how to order patiently and allowed my friend to fell more comfortable ordering. They have both indoor and outdoor seating. The inside can be noisy sometimes with some of the cooking in the background but overall this place is always one I look forward to when I come to Pittsbugh.

    I've been back a few times for lunch (it's right near my work, so that's a win!). The bowls are…read morestill very noodle heavy. They have a nice array of healthier toppings to choose from, but I wish they would more clearly label which ones incur an upcharge. Last time, I got charged nearly $2 for a scoop of corn but nothing for broccoli, spinach, or tomato. Not the end of the world but a bit confusing. Piada recently added small 'pockets' to their menu, which I've enjoyed. The pockets are about the size of my palm and come in a few varieties (meatball, sausage/pepper, spinach/artichoke, and pepperoni). At $3-5 each they are a good sidecar to lunch or just a savory snack. The closest analogy I can think of is a single slice of pizza, but these pockets are more dense. One final tip: Don't show up between 12-12:30 on weekdays during the school year or else you will wait in a very long line of students.
